ALBUM REVIEW: Roger Knox and the Pine Valley Cosmonauts ~ Stranger in My Land

by Chris Familton Roger Knox’s new album, his first in nine years, is a ambitious and expansive affair that seamlessly weaves together American and Aboriginal strands of country music with a strong social conscience and a laconic sense of humour. ALBUM REVIEW: Son Volt – Honky Tonk (2013)

It has been two decades since Uncle Tupelo split and gave birth to the Jeff Tweedy-led Wilco and Jay Farrar’s Son Volt. Wilco have been the more adventurous while Son Volt have mostly remained loyal to the traditional tenets of folk and country music. ALBUM REVIEW: Emmylou Harris & Rodney Crowell ~ Old Yellow Moon

by Chris Familton Veritable veterans of country music, Emmylou Harris and Rodney Crowell have been friends ever since she heard a cassette demo of his song Bluebird Wine (covered here) back in 1975.
